Basuriya is a Rural village located in Gyaraspur, Vidisha, Madhya-pradesh.
The total population of Basuriya is 240.
Basuriya village comprises 53 households.
The literacy rate in Basuriya is 67.4%. Among the literate population of 130, there are 86 literate males and 44 literate females.
In Basuriya, there are 132 males and 108 females, with a sex ratio of 818 females per 1000 males.
There are 47 children (19.6% of population), comprising 24 boys and 23 girls.
The total number of workers in Basuriya is 102, with 96 main workers and 6 marginal workers.
In Basuriya,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 14 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(9 males, 5 females).
Basuriya is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Vidisha district, and falls under Gyaraspur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 481662 and LGD code is 481662.
